Millsaps wins low scoring game, 2-1

Box Score

JACKSON, Miss. (April 3, 2016) – Southern Athletic Association (SAA) foe Milsaps completed a three-game sweep of the Sewanee baseball team, Sunday, at Twenty Field.

The Majors won the game 2-1, which dropped the Tigers to 3-29 overall and 2-13 in SAA play.

After Millsaps added a single run in the bottom of the third and fifth innings, Tyler Minkkinen drove in Ryan Poole with a SAC fly to center in the top of the seventh.

Millsaps starter Kenny Wright and relievers Mardick and Guerin combined for three strikeouts and allowed only seven hits.

Sewanee starter Drew Mancuso gave up nine hits and both runs while striking out five in 8.0 innings.

Jackson Cooper, Mancuso, and Poole all led Sewanee at the plate with two hits.
